LAYERED MATERIALS: LAMINATES AND PLYWOOD
This question deals with two related but distinct engineered wood products. Plywood is a structural board made from layers of wood veneer. A laminate is a surface finishing material, also made from layers, but typically of paper and resin. They are often used together to create a finished product.

Statement 1: Laminates are the production made by bonding together two or more layers of materials.
This statement is TRUE. This is the fundamental definition of a laminate. High-pressure decorative laminates, for example, are made by fusing together multiple layers of kraft paper soaked in resin, a decorative paper layer, and a protective overlay. The process of bonding layers is called lamination.
Statement 2: High-pressure decorative laminates are pasted on plywood sheets, which are used for large areas like cabinets, wide door shutters, tables, etc.
This statement is TRUE. This describes a very common application in furniture and interior design. Plywood provides a strong, stable, and cost-effective substrate or core material. A high-pressure laminate (HPL) is then bonded to its surface to provide a durable, scratch-resistant, water-resistant, and aesthetically pleasing finish. This combination is ideal for large surfaces like tabletops, kitchen cabinets, and door panels.

📊 Plywood vs. Laminate: Role in a Finished Product
| Material | Role | Composition |
|---|---|---|
| Plywood | Structural Core / Substrate | Layers of wood veneer |
| Laminate (HPL) | Surface Finish / Decorative Layer | Layers of resin-infused paper |
